Strategic Asset Allocation in Canada

Learn how to establish and maintain a long-term investment mix using strategic asset allocation principles in the Canadian wealth management landscape.

19.3 Strategic Asset Allocation

Strategic asset allocation (SAA) defines a long-term target or “policy” mix of assets designed to meet specific objectives, such as retirement savings, capital preservation, or other wealth accumulation goals. By relying on the principles of Modern Portfolio Theory (MPT), strategic asset allocation seeks to optimize the balance between expected returns and risk. Notably, this approach involves longer holding periods, less frequent portfolio turnover, and continuous alignment with an investor’s evolving financial circumstances and life cycle milestones.


Overview of Strategic Asset Allocation

Defining Strategic Asset Allocation

Strategic asset allocation (SAA) rests on a commitment to a chosen distribution of asset classes (for example, 60% equities, 35% fixed income, and 5% cash or equivalents). This baseline mix is designed with the investor’s long-term goals, risk tolerance, and constraints in mind. Although this allocation may appear static over time, advisors must reassess it periodically and make adjustments if:

  • The client’s financial circumstances change (e.g., approaching retirement, experiencing significant changes in net worth).
  • The client’s risk appetite or return objective shifts.
  • Major economic or market disruptions alter the long-term outlook of specific asset classes.

Core Components of SAA

  1. Long-Term Goals:
    SAA is innately tied to objectives that typically span multiple years or decades (e.g., retirement income, education funding). An appropriate asset mix must reflect the investor’s desired time horizon and financial ambitions.

  2. Risk Tolerance:
    This is the degree of volatility an investor can withstand. In Canadian financial advice, advisors are required by the Canadian Investment Regulatory Organization (CIRO) to perform suitability assessments. These involve Know-Your-Client (KYC) requirements to gauge each individual’s capacity for loss and psychological comfort with fluctuating market conditions.

  3. Expected Returns and Volatility:
    Each asset class—such as Canadian equities, global equities, government bonds, corporate bonds, or real estate—has distinct historical risk-return characteristics.

    • For example, Canadian equities (e.g., TSX-listed stocks) have demonstrated certain long-term average returns, but with varying episodes of market volatility.
    • Long-term government bonds, overseen by the Office of the Superintendent of Financial Institutions (OSFI), typically generate lower but more stable returns than equities.
  4. Correlations Among Asset Classes:
    A key benefit of asset allocation involves “diversification,” which reduces overall portfolio volatility when asset classes do not move exactly in tandem. For instance, fixed income and equities may, at times, exhibit lower correlations, thereby smoothing portfolio returns.

  5. Efficient Frontier Construction:
    In MPT-based frameworks, the asset mix is chosen to either:

    • Maximize returns for a given level of risk.
    • Minimize risk for a targeted level of return.

    This leads to an “efficient frontier,” which is the set of all optimal portfolios that offer the highest expected return for any given level of risk. Though typically explained graphically, the underlying math evaluates expected returns, variance, and covariance relations.

  6. Periodic Review and Rebalancing:
    Even given a long-term horizon, portfolio allocations naturally drift from their targets as certain asset classes outperform (or underperform) others. Rebalancing involves realigning the portfolio back to its strategic allocation.

    • Rebalancing can trigger tax consequences in non-registered accounts; thus, Canadian advisors often strategically utilize Tax-Free Savings Accounts (TFSAs) or Registered Retirement Savings Plans (RRSPs) to manage certain trades more tax-efficiently.

Setting Up a Strategic Asset Allocation

Below is a simplified step-by-step framework for Canadian investors. It applies equally to individual investors and institutional entities (e.g., pension funds, foundations) subject to Canadian regulations.

Step 1: Define the Investor’s Objectives

  • Determine the primary goal, such as retirement in 20 years or generational wealth transfer.
  • Clarify the specific requirements during distinct life stages, including saving for a child’s education or purchasing a home.

Step 2: Assess Risk Tolerance and Constraints

  • Gather relevant information:
    • Income stability.
    • Net worth and asset ownership.
    • Liabilities (e.g., mortgages, lines of credit).
    • Psychological risk profile, often revealed through questionnaires or direct discussions.
  • Note any constraints, such as liquidity needs, regulatory limits (pension plan investment constraints), or personal preferences (e.g., responsible investments).

Step 3: Estimate Expected Returns and Risks

  • Analyze historical data and forward-looking estimates for multiple asset classes.
  • Incorporate Canadian equities, Canadian bonds, U.S. and global equities, real estate, and alternative investments such as infrastructure or private equity.
  • Consult recognized resources like the Canadian Securities Administrators (CSA) bulletins or academic research available through SSRN (ssrn.com) for more rigorous statistical models.

Step 4: Model Correlations and Diversification Effects

  • Calculate correlations between different asset classes (for example, how Canadian equities correlate with U.S. equities or with Canadian government bonds).
  • Use open-source financial tools or software libraries in Python or R to run efficient frontier simulations or Monte Carlo simulations for deeper sensitivity analyses.

Step 5: Construct the “Optimal” Portfolio Mix

  • Employ MPT techniques to identify a portfolio on the efficient frontier that aligns with the investor’s desired risk-return profile.
  • Consider real-world constraints (minimum holdings, liquidity requirements, and client preferences) and overlay them onto the mathematical model.

Example Formula

To illustrate the expected return of a portfolio:

Inline format: $ E[R_p] = \sum_{i=1}^{n} w_i \cdot E[R_i] $

Block format for portfolio variance:

$$ \sigma_p^2 = \sum_{i=1}^{n} \sum_{j=1}^{n} w_i , w_j , \mathrm{Cov}(R_i, R_j) $$

Where:

  • \( E[R_p] \) is the expected return of the portfolio.
  • \( w_i \) is the allocation weight for asset \(i\).
  • \( E[R_i] \) is the expected return of asset \(i\).
  • \( \sigma_p^2 \) is the variance of the portfolio’s returns.
  • \( \mathrm{Cov}(R_i, R_j) \) is the covariance between the returns of asset \(i\) and \(j\).

Real-World Examples from Canadian Context

  1. Canada Pension Plan Investment Board (CPPIB):
    The CPPIB follows a detailed long-term asset mix approach that combines equities, fixed income, real estate, and alternative investments to meet pension obligations. Their strategic asset allocation continuously evolves as demographic and economic conditions change.

  2. Major Canadian Banks (e.g., RBC Global Asset Management or BMO Asset Management):
    These institutions often publish model portfolios (e.g., “conservative,” “balanced,” “growth”) illustrating different strategic asset allocation templates. While these are general frameworks, advisors tailor them further to fit individual client needs.

  3. University Endowments:
    Large endowment funds affiliated with Canadian universities typically adopt a strategic asset allocation that includes public markets and less liquid private assets. They rely on SAA to sustain endowment distributions over long horizons while preserving capital for future generations.


Role of Rebalancing in Strategic Asset Allocation

Strategic asset allocation involves periodic rebalancing to bring actual holdings in line with target allocations. Canadian investors must keep in mind:

  • Tax Considerations: In non-registered accounts, capital gains taxes may arise from trimming or selling winning positions. Strive to use TFSAs or RRSPs when rebalancing if feasible, or consider an annual-year-end rebalancing schedule to coordinate with tax-loss selling strategies.
  • Cost Efficiency: Frequent rebalancing may incur additional trading costs. Many Canadian platforms offer cost-effective or commission-free trades, but investors should remain mindful of potential spreads and market impact.
  • Regulatory and Compliance Factors: Under CIRO rules, advisors have a responsibility to ensure suitability and ongoing supervision. Significant changes in a client’s portfolio allocation beyond outlined thresholds may prompt specific documentation or KYC updates.

Explanation:

  1. The client profile includes personal circumstances, net worth, life stage, and preferences.
  2. Long-term goals could be retirement, wealth transfer, or funding education.
  3. Risk tolerance shapes how volatile the final portfolio can be.
  4. Determining expectations involves forward-looking return, volatility, and correlation assumptions for various asset classes.
  5. Optimization uses MPT or other frameworks to find the appropriate risk-return mix.
  6. Portfolio construction involves selecting securities/funds to implement the strategic asset allocation.
  7. Monitoring and rebalancing keep the portfolio aligned with the strategic targets over time.

Best Practices and Pitfalls

Best Practices

  • Regular Reviews: Even if the strategic mix is designed for the long run, life events (e.g., job change, marriage, divorce, or inheritance) may prompt reevaluation.
  • Educate the Client: Encourage clients to understand how market volatility and short-term fluctuations fit into the bigger picture of a multi-year strategy.
  • Use of Tax-Advantaged Accounts: Prioritize rebalancing within TFSAs, RRSPs, or pension plans to defer or eliminate immediate tax liabilities.

Common Pitfalls

  • Failing to Revisit Assumptions: Macroeconomic shifts—like prolonged changes in interest rates by the Bank of Canada—could alter expected returns.
  • Neglecting Correlation Over Time: Historical correlations can change, especially in crisis periods when many asset classes become more correlated.
  • Overcomplication: A strategic allocation does not require excessive complexity. Occasionally, a straightforward mix of a few complementary asset classes is more effective and easier to maintain.

Final Thoughts

Strategic asset allocation forms the backbone of long-term wealth management. It aligns an investor’s vision, risk tolerance, and time horizon with a measured distribution of asset classes, typically anchored in Modern Portfolio Theory. By dedicating efforts to setting an appropriate policy mix—then periodically rebalancing to remain on track—advisors and clients can better weather market fluctuations and advance toward their financial aspirations. This methodical, disciplined approach is especially relevant in the Canadian context, given the need to coordinate with local regulations (CIRO, CSA) and tax preferences (CRA rules on TFSAs and RRSPs).

Staying informed of economic developments, maintaining consistent monitoring practices, and leveraging tax-efficient investment vehicles remain essential parts of carrying out SAA successfully over time.
